Transaction ddd2139afc85a60c4e3dc92c4c0801001d734cfb0759c28f9786b03975f7107c

1 Input
2 Outputs
  • ddd2139afc85a60c4e3dc92c4c0801001d734cfb0759c28f9786b03975f7107c:0
  • value  305298
    address  344ALudd2yAX1YdRAgZskcD1SHZGgrjwpY
  • ddd2139afc85a60c4e3dc92c4c0801001d734cfb0759c28f9786b03975f7107c:1
  • value  15566124
    address  18VYGQJWDQGKjkAsRSeDD2RTLvd1Mt8yxi